Balmoral: "Balmoral/4 Decr 1855/Victoria" manuscript cancel, complete & superb on Queen-on-Throne 2d rejoined horizontal pair 'FL-GM' Pos [31-32], margins just touching to good. PO 31.10.1855. Balmoral was allocated Barred Oval '109' - the 'last' number issued - but obviously did not receive this until some time after opening, requiring the use of manuscript cancels in the interim. The earliest recorded postal marking from this office. [Western District; 41km N of Coleraine] A similar item dated "16 Decr 1855" - the right-hand unit with a heavy crease - sold at out auction of 24.5.2008 for $506.
Maldon: "Maldon/10 May 54" manuscript cancel, a little faded but legible & complete on Queen-on-Throne 2d horizontal strip of 3 'HM-IN-KO' Stone 4 Pane 1 Pos [8-10], faults including rounded U/R corner and two closed/repaired tears. PO 14.3.1854. Maldon was allocated Barred Oval '78' but obviously did not receive this until some time after opening, requiring the use of manuscript cancels in the interim. The earliest recorded postal marking from this office. [Goldfields; 15km WNW of Castlemaine]

Ascot Military Camp: 'MILITARY CAMP ASCOT/28OC15/WESTN AUST' cds, very fine strike tying KGV 1d red defective cover to Perth. PO opened at Belmont Park Racecourse late-1915; closed -/2/1917.
